Handover: blue-green deploys for the Ledgerline billing worker. I've moved the worker to the new blue-green flow under Conductor; traffic cutover is gated on the invoice-drain check, which must report zero in-flight charges before green takes over. Known rough edge: the drain check occasionally stalls if a retry queue is nonempty, so purge it first. Rollback is a single toggle, but always snapshot the ledger offset beforehand. For the sync, walk through the checklist on the internal page below.

wiki page, kahog-hahig: https://vault.zemvargrid.internal/display/deploy/repo/settings/merge_requests/job/settings/6f3b933774dbc5320a4daa18

The FareSplit experiment API lets you fetch which pricing variant a ticket buyer landed in — just hit `/v2/assignment` with the session token and you'll get the bucket back. It's read-only, so don't stress about breaking anything. All calls to the staging endpoint authenticate with the key below.

service key, fahaf-fahif: zpat4_c7SL

Subject: DR drill Thursday — Spoolhaven service

New folks: Thursday 10:00 we kill the Spoolhaven printer-spooler microservice in staging and fail over to the Kestrel replica. Watch the queue-drain dashboard; jobs should requeue within 90s. Don't touch prod. Notes go in the drill doc. To unseal the drill credentials bundle, use the passphrase just below.

unlock words, kafog-tajof: ulador-ulaael-kasvan

Quick heads-up on Pinwheel UI versioning: we cut a minor release every sprint, and anything touching component props needs a changeset file in the PR. No changeset, no merge — the bot will nag you. Majors are rare and go through the design council first. The full policy, with examples of what counts as breaking, lives on the internal page below.

wiki page, bahip-yahip: https://grafana.qirvanlabs.corp/browse/display/projects/cc3a1b9dbfc9

## Provenance: Stale-Cache Postmortem

During the Orvana 3.2 rollout, the Brightkiln artifact cache served a stale bundle because the invalidation key omitted the compiler flag set. All affected deployments have been rebuilt and re-signed. For the release manager's audit trail, the corrected artifact was produced under the provenance token recorded below.

session token of kahog-bahif = htk9_f63daec35